Graeme Souness admitted to hospital

Former Liverpool and Scotland midfielder Graeme Souness has been admitted to hospital in Bournemouth.

The 62-year-old was taken to receive medical treatment on Friday, but no further details have been released.

Souness - who also played for Middlesbrough, Sampdoria and Rangers - currently works as a pundit for Sky Sports News.

Jeff Stelling opened his Saturday afternoon show on the same channel by saying: "Souey, if you're watching, get well very quickly."

Souness underwent triple heart bypass surgery at the age of 38 while managing Liverpool, but continued at Anfield for a further two years before going on to manage a host of other clubs, including Galatasaray and Benfica.
